## Building Access — Spares Room (Hullbrook Annex)

Contractors: the spare hardware room is down the east corridor on the ground floor, third door on the left. Sign in at the front desk first and grab a visitor lanyard. Anything you take out, jot it in the blue logbook — yes, even the little stuff. The door self-locks, so don't wedge it. To get in, punch in the code below.

staff pass of hagug-taguf = bdg-HJ-9

**☐ Canteen orientation (shared with Pellan & Rowe)**

Heads up: our canteen on Level 2 opens through to the neighbouring firm, Pellan & Rowe, so don't be surprised by unfamiliar faces at lunch. Walk your new starter through at 12:30 on day one — their badge works on our side only. The connecting door back from the shared seating area needs the code below.

staff pass of tajog-bahap = bdg-GTUUI-82661

Hi team,

Before I hand off the 3.2 release, please note the humidity sensor drift reported on Verdana controllers in the Elmbrook trial site. Drift exceeds 4% after roughly ten days of continuous operation; firmware 3.2.1 adds an automatic recalibration cycle every 72 hours. Support should advise growers to install 3.2.1 and trigger a manual recalibration once. The hotfix bundle must be verified before distribution, so I'm including the signing key used for the 3.2.1 packages below.

release key, fahof-yagap: bky3_m5d

Internal Memo — New Subscription Tier

Sales leads: Corvane Software will introduce the "Atlas" tier next quarter, positioned between Standard and Enterprise. It includes priority support, extended analytics retention, and three additional seats. Pricing has been benchmarked against comparable offerings and approved by commercial review. Please hold all customer conversations until the enablement pack is distributed, and route early interest through the pipeline as usual. The confidential note on our business plans follows immediately below.

confidential, kahog-bawif: The northern region missed its Pramir quota by 20.0 percent last quarter. Casaxek Freight plans to lower the Fraion list price by 41.5 percent in December. The finance team signed off on a budget of $236.4 million for Project Druius. The renewal with Fenysix Partners closes at $91.3 million a year, 2.1 percent below the last contract.